What Is GEO and Why Does It Matter for Miami Law Firms Right Now?
GEO — Generative Engine Optimization — is the discipline of making your content attractive to large language models (LLMs) so they surface your firm in AI-generated answers. When a prospective client in Coral Gables types “best immigration attorney near me” into a ChatGPT-powered interface, the AI pulls from websites it considers authoritative, well-structured, and locally relevant. Traditional SEO gets you on page one of Google. GEO gets you into the answer itself.
This matters in Miami for a specific reason: the city’s population is extraordinarily diverse and multilingual, with large communities in Little Havana, Hialeah, and Kendall searching in both English and Spanish. AI tools that parse natural-language queries in multiple languages are picking up on bilingual content faster than most local firms realize. A firm that publishes authoritative, clearly structured content in both languages — and earns citations from trusted local sources — gains a significant edge in AI-generated results.
According to Google Search Central’s guidance on AI Overviews, content that is well-organized, factually accurate, and aligned with user intent is most likely to be featured. That guidance is the foundation of every GEO strategy we build.

What GEO Experts Actually Do for Your Law Firm
GEO is not just “adding schema” or “writing longer blog posts.” Real GEO work for a Miami law firm involves a layered set of tasks that compound over time.
– Content architecture: structuring practice area pages and FAQs so AI models can extract clear, citable answers.
– Entity building: making sure your firm, your attorneys, and your practice areas are clearly defined across the web as distinct, authoritative entities — not generic keyword targets.
– Citation signals: earning mentions and links from Miami-relevant sources — local bar associations, South Florida business publications, community organizations — that tell AI tools your firm is genuinely embedded in this market.
– Answer optimization: crafting content that directly answers the specific questions Miami clients ask at each stage of their legal problem, from “do I need a lawyer after a car accident in Miami?” to “how does Florida’s comparative negligence law affect my claim?”
Each of these elements requires someone who understands both how LLMs evaluate content and how Miami’s specific legal environment differs from other markets. Cookie-cutter national strategies don’t work here.

GEO vs. SEO: Do Miami Law Firms Need Both?
Yes — and here’s why. SEO keeps your firm visible in traditional organic search, the Google Map Pack, and local directory results. GEO extends that visibility into the AI answer layer, which is growing fastest among mobile users and younger demographics. Clients who find you in an AI answer still click through to your website; when they do, your SEO foundation determines whether they convert. The two strategies reinforce each other.

Frequently Asked Questions: GEO for Miami Law Firms
What exactly is GEO and how is it different from SEO?
GEO stands for Generative Engine Optimization. It focuses on making your content readable and citable by AI-powered tools like ChatGPT and Google’s AI Overviews, so your firm appears in AI-generated answers — not just traditional search results. SEO focuses on ranking in standard search engine results pages. Both matter, but GEO is the newer, faster-growing layer of digital visibility.

What kind of content does GEO require?
GEO-optimized content is clear, direct, factually accurate, and structured around the specific questions your clients actually ask. FAQs, practice area pages, and local legal guides tend to perform well. Content should reflect genuine local context — Miami courts, Florida statutes, South Florida market conditions — rather than generic legal information found on any national site.
